HER Number:MDV73027
Name:Threshing Barn, Berry, Hartland

Summary

Large building of random stone with slit windows and two pairs of full height threshing doors. The circular platform for a former horse engine can still be seen on the north side of the barn.

Full description

Southwest Archaeology, 2005, Berry House Farm, Stoke, Hartland, Devon: Results of an Archaeological Desk-based Assessment and Survey of Buildings, 2.3, 5.9 (Report - Assessment). SDV323848.

First shown as a large east-west building on the Tithe Map of 1847 with a rounded extension on its north side. This appears to represent a horse engine house. This extension is not featured on the 1896 25 inch Ordnance survey map but is shown on the corresponding map of 1904. It is presumed the engine house had gone by the mid 20th century.
The present building is of random stone rubble with slit windows, two pairs of full height threshing doors and the remains of a slate flagged threshing floor. There is a loading door, now blocked, in the west gable. The roof structure is dated c1780-1850. A slit window between the doors to the north has been partially opened to take the drive shaft from a horse engine, the circular platform for which can still be seen.
